CMS Energy (NYSE:CMS) Issues FY 2025 Earnings Guidance

CMS Energy (NYSE:CMSGet Free Report) updated its FY 2025 earnings guidance on Thursday. The company provided EPS guidance of 3.560-3.600 for the period, compared to the consensus EPS estimate of 3.590. The company issued revenue guidance of -. CMS Energy also updated its FY 2026 guidance to 3.800-3.870 EPS.

CMS Energy Trading Down 1.5%

Shares of NYSE:CMS opened at $72.30 on Thursday. CMS Energy has a 12-month low of $63.97 and a 12-month high of $76.45. The company has a market capitalization of $21.64 billion, a PE ratio of 21.39, a PEG ratio of 2.80 and a beta of 0.40. The business has a 50 day moving average of $72.49 and a two-hundred day moving average of $71.79. The company has a current ratio of 1.00, a quick ratio of 0.77 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.93.

CMS Energy (NYSE:CMSG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 31st. The utilities provider reported $0.71 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.67 by $0.04. CMS Energy had a return on equity of 12.07% and a net margin of 12.76%.The company had revenue of $1.84 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.68 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$0.66 earnings per share. CMS Energy’s revenue for the quarter was up 14.4%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, analysts forecast that CMS Energy will post 3.59 EPS for the current year.

CMS Energy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, November 26th. Shareholders of record on Friday, November 7th will be issued a $0.5425 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, November 7th. This represents a $2.17 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.0%. CMS Energy’s payout ratio is presently 64.20%.

CMS Energy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

CMS Energy Corporation operates as an energy company primarily in Michigan. The company operates through three segments: Electric Utility; Gas Utility; and Enterprises. The Electric Utility segment is involved in the generation, purchase, transmission, distribution, and sale of electricity. This segment generates electricity through coal, wind, gas, renewable energy, oil, and nuclear sources.
